What Is Solidified Carbon Dioxide Blasting?



Solidified carbon dioxide blasting is an effective cleansing approach that makes use of solid carbon dioxide pellets to eliminate pollutants from numerous surfaces. You'll find it efficient for cleaning up equipment, mold and mildews, and even fragile parts without damaging them. As the completely dry ice pellets impact the surface, they sublimate-- turning directly from strong to gas-- creating a mini-explosion that removes dirt, grease, and other pollutants.


This approach stands apart because it does not call for extreme chemicals or water, making it eco-friendly (Dry Ice Cleaning In Round Rock). You'll appreciate how it reduces waste and clean-up time. In addition, solidified carbon dioxide blasting is non-abrasive, implying it will not put on or scratch down surfaces, making it optimal for sensitive devices

Sublimation Process Discussed





Rather of melting into a fluid, dry ice transforms directly into carbon dioxide gas. You might observe this happening when you see fog-like vapor climbing from dry ice positioned in warmer air. By using this one-of-a-kind sublimation process, you can efficiently make use of completely dry ice for a range of objectives, including cleansing, cooling, and also in theatrical results.


Cleansing System Overview



As solidified carbon dioxide sublimates, it produces a powerful cleansing mechanism that effectively removes contaminants from numerous surface areas. When you blast completely dry ice pellets onto a surface area, they quickly change from solid to gas, broadening and creating micro-explosions upon get in touch with. This rapid expansion removes dust, grease, and other undesirable materials without harming the underlying surface.


In addition, the cold temperature level of completely dry ice can assist ice up impurities, making them breakable and simpler to remove. You'll find completely dry ice blasting is a functional solution for numerous sectors, guaranteeing efficient cleaning with marginal influence.

Comparison With Standard Cleaning Approaches



When contrasting completely dry ice blasting to standard cleaning techniques, you'll locate several distinct benefits that make it a compelling choice. Completely dry ice blasting is non-abrasive, so it successfully cleans surface recommended you read areas without triggering damages. Unlike sandblasting or cord brushing, it will not remove away coatings or modify the surface area stability.


2nd, this approach needs minimal downtime. You can clean up equipment without disassembly, permitting you to return to operations quickly. Typical approaches usually involve prolonged setups and cleanups, which can be expensive.


In addition, dry ice blasting is dry and leaves no residue, removing the need for washing or drying afterward. This is a stark comparison to techniques like pressure washing, which can leave water or chemicals that need additional focus.
